Fresh Fabrics: The Secret to Happy Skin and Health
When we slip into freshly laundered clothes, it’s not just a sensory delight—it’s a health boon for our skin! Clean fabrics are free from the residual dirt, sweat, and bacteria that accumulate over time. This buildup can lead to irritations and skin conditions like acne, eczema, and rashes. By donning freshly washed garments, we create a barrier that protects our skin from these unwelcome intruders. Additionally, washing clothes with hypoallergenic detergents can further minimize the risk of allergic reactions, allowing our skin to breathe and thrive.
Moreover, the fabric’s texture can significantly impact our skin’s health. Natural fibers such as cotton, linen, and bamboo are breathable and wick away moisture, preventing the dreaded damp sensation that can lead to chafing or fungal infections. Synthetic fabrics, on the other hand, can trap heat and moisture, leading to irritation. By choosing fresh, natural fabrics, we’re not only treating our skin with kindness but also ensuring it stays healthy and happy.
